Are You Getting the Most Out of Your Sales Portal?

As your business evolves beyond the confines of manual data entry, embracing an order management system becomes essential. This innovative software streamlines order entry and processing, automating much of the manual workload. Many systems offer dedicated portals or online interfaces specifically for the sales department. Through a sales rep portal, sales representatives can effortlessly access customer accounts and inventory and place orders without the need to contact the office, enhancing their efficiency and productivity.

Improving Your Business with Order Entry Software

Navigating a complex order process is likely a familiar challenge for a manufacturer, wholesaler, or distributor. Each step can be riddled with potential obstacles, from receiving customer orders—ideally error-free—to entering them into your accounting system, dispatching them to the warehouse, and ensuring timely shipping. You can streamline these processes by leveraging order entry software, enhancing your business efficiency and growth.

Sales Rep Software: Best Practices

Independent sales reps offer manufacturers and distributors an innovative pathway to boost sales, explore new markets, and swiftly connect with new customers. For small businesses, hiring full-time sales employees might be challenging, but independent reps and rep groups operate on a commission basis, making them a cost-effective solution. To empower these reps, equipping them with online rep software that seamlessly integrates with QuickBooks is essential. This software provides them with up-to-date information on products, pricing, and inventory. While sales reps can sometimes overwhelm your office staff with data entry and inquiries about order status and tracking, implementing sales rep software is a strategic way to maximize their potential and ensure smooth office operations.

The Paper Catalog is Dead: Why You Should Be Using a B2B Sales Portal

 

In the past, buyers often found themselves at their desks, sifting through piles of paper catalogs to locate a specific product. They would painstakingly fill out order forms by hand, hoping they had noted the product number correctly, or endure long waits on the phone, accompanied by elevator music, as they held for a sales representative. Fortunately, those days are behind us. The internet has revolutionized the way we find products, allowing us to not only locate them with ease but also evaluate, check availability, and place orders with just a few clicks.
